Wigan Athletic have announced that they are delighted to have secured the signature of 24 year-old Irish striker Conor Sammon from Kilmarnock for an undisclosed fee.
Six foot two inch Sammon, a former Republic of Ireland Under 21 international, travelled to Wigan tonight to agree terms on a three and a half year deal at the DW Stadium, minutes before the end of the transfer window.
Dublin-born Sammon has netted 24 goals in 64 league appearances for Killie, including an impressive 15 goals in 20 league starts this season as they have risen to 4th in the Scottish Premier League.
Roberto Martinez has declared himself very satisfied with the way the transfer window has developed for the club, with his new acquisition the icing on the cake.
"Our main priority was to finish January stronger than when the window started," he said, "we`ve achieved that by keeping our best performers, who attracted well deserved attention within the game and we`ve got real satisfaction to be able to retain the services of Tom Cleverley and Ali Al Habsi until the end of the season, which is a major positive for us.
"The return of James McCarthy, Franco Di Santo, Victor Moses, and Emmerson Boyce after long term abscences all feel like fresh signings into the squad. The fans can be proud and excited about the challenge ahead."
Regarding Conor Sammon, he said: "Conor is a young, hungry player we have been looking at for a while. He has developed in an incredible manner over the last six months and it`s fortunate that we`ve been able to move for him before he has achieved his full potential, which we`re hoping he will do in a Latics shirt. We are delighted to welcome him on board."
Sammon signed too late to be in contention for a place in the squad to face West Bromwich Albion tomorrow night but is excited to be joining Latics.
"It was a big decision to leave a club that has been so good for my career but I`m a Wigan Athletic player now and I want to prove to everyone here they`ve made the right choice, and proves myself in the Premier League."
Sammon will wear squad Number 18, his current number at Kilmarnock.
